Hollywood-Level Twist for Sumathi Role in ‘Kalki 2’! Deepika OUT… Who’s IN?

The 2024 blockbuster Kalki 2898 AD, directed by Nag Ashwin and starring Prabhas, became one of the biggest triumphs in Tamil and Telugu cinema. Produced by Vyjayanthi Movies with music by Santhosh Narayanan, the film featured Amitabh Bachchan, Kamal Haasan, and Deepika Padukone in pivotal roles. It raked in over ₹1,100 crore worldwide, earning massive acclaim as a pan-Indian sci-fi epic.

Deepika Padukone stole hearts as Sumathi (SUM-80), the mother carrying the child Kalki, delivering a performance that blended vulnerability and strength to widespread praise. However, on September 18, 2025, Vyjayanthi Movies issued an official statement announcing her exit from Kalki 2 (the sequel to Kalki 2898 AD). The note read: “This is to officially announce that @deepikapadukone will not be a part of the upcoming sequel of #Kalki2898AD. After careful consideration, we have decided to part ways. Despite the long journey of making the first film, we were unable to find a partnership. A film like Kalki 2898 AD deserves that commitment and much more. We wish her the best with her future works.” This bombshell left fans reeling in shock.

Reports suggest Deepika’s departure stemmed from demands including a 25% salary hike and an 8-hour workday post-pregnancy, which clashed with the production’s vision. Speculation immediately swirled around her replacement for the crucial Sumathi role, with names like Sai Pallavi, Alia Bhatt, Anushka Shetty, Pooja Hegde, Anushka Sharma, Kriti Sanon, and Aishwarya Rai Bachchan floating in media and fan discussions.

In the latest buzz, unverified reports claim that Priyanka Chopra is in talks to step into Sumathi’s shoes, bringing her global star power and prior on-screen chemistry with Deepika from films like Bajirao Mastani to the table. Fans on platforms like Reddit and X are already hailing it as a “perfect replacement,” though some wonder how the plot will handle the recasting. Priyanka, fresh off her high-profile role in SS Rajamouli’s Varanasi where she’s reportedly earning ₹30 crore, could add an international edge to the franchise.

That said, the makers haven’t confirmed anything yet, keeping the intrigue alive. With Kalki 2 in pre-production and shooting slated for 2026, the sequel—reuniting Prabhas, Amitabh Bachchan, and Kamal Haasan—promises even bigger stakes. If this casting coup materializes, it could propel Indian cinema’s next billion-dollar phenomenon. Fans, stay tuned—the official word could drop any day!
